Mohenjo-Daro/Harappa:
Where/When located? |
Indus Valley, 2500 BC
|
|
Mohenjo-Daro/Harappa:
achievements known for |
-sophisticated city planning
-precise grid system -plumbing and sewage systems |
|
Mohenjo-Daro/Harappa:
What happened to them? |
Some thing Indus River changed course or they overdid their land. A sudden catastrophe in 1500 BC could have also been a cause.

Aryan: Caste system
|
Brahmin - highly educated
Kshatriyas- military and gov't officials Vasiyas- land-owning farmers, merchants Shudras- laborers; To reach perfection |
|
Mauryans & Guptas: leaders and what they are known for
|
Chandragupta- defeated seleucus, created bureaucratic gov't
Chandra Gupta- defeated Shakas, negotiated diplomatic and marriage alliances |
|
Mauryans & Guptas: Golden Age of India Accomplishments
|
-knowledge of astronomy increased
-proved earth was round - modern numerals/zero/decimals -calculated pi to 4th decimal place - calculated length of solar year - knew how to perform surgery |
|
Mauryans & Guptas: Asoka's accomplishments
|
-promoted buddhism, won victory at kalinga, had extensive roads built
